Lundin Mining Corporation, part of the mining sector and listed on the TSX 60, recently announced notable second quarter results marked by robust year-over-year gains and a reaffirmed production plan for the year. This performance comes alongside the successful closing of a major European asset sale valued at US$1.4 billion, which substantially lowers net debt and enhances the company’s financial footing.

A key development was the divestment of European assets, generating significant proceeds that have been used to reduce overall debt levels. This transaction enhances the balance sheet and provides greater financial flexibility for advancing strategic projects, including those in the Vicuña District. This move narrows the company's operational focus but strengthens its capacity to support ongoing initiatives.
